This is the place to start your Shun Sora collection. In Japan, the Sora Chef's Knife would be called a gyuto. It's used for all the same purposes as a chef's knife—all-around food preparation. But it has slightly less curve than a Western chef's knife, which means it contacts the cutting board along more of its length, so more food is cut per slice. The Sora has a gentle roll off the tip compared to the large roll of a Western style knife, so the Sora needs to be lifted less, making cutting more efficient. - THE must-have kitchen knife
- Proprietary Composite Blade Technology puts high-performance VG10 steel on the cutting edge and highly corrosion-resistant Japanese 420J stainless steel on the blade upper
- San mai edge construction protects and supports the VG10 cutting core; razor-sharp 16° edge each side for quick, easy cutting
- Traditional handle design in textured PP/TPE polymer blend provides a contemporary look, secure grip and balance, and is easy to maintain
- Blade tang extends all the way to the embossed handle medallion for strength and balance
- Handcrafted in Japan
